From 3cbd88c280b3d6e18e3656eaea98b6eb157b3350 Mon Sep 17 00:00:00 2001 From: Eric Eastwood Date: Mon, 7 Nov 2022 14:21:49 -0600 Subject: [PATCH] Fix `ThreadView` tests not using thread flag (#9547) Fixes tests failing from changes made by https://github.com/matrix-org/matrix-js-sdk/pull/2856 --- test/Notifier-test.ts | 1 + test/components/structures/ThreadView-test.tsx | 1 + 2 files changed, 2 insertions(+) diff --git a/test/Notifier-test.ts b/test/Notifier-test.ts index 498151fa1f..3dbeae4901 100644 --- a/test/Notifier-test.ts +++ b/test/Notifier-test.ts @@ -81,6 +81,7 @@ describe("Notifier", () => { decryptEventIfNeeded: jest.fn(), getRoom: jest.fn(), getPushActionsForEvent: jest.fn(), + supportsExperimentalThreads: jest.fn().mockReturnValue(false), }); mockClient.pushRules = { diff --git a/test/components/structures/ThreadView-test.tsx b/test/components/structures/ThreadView-test.tsx index 2893958a8f..9fe8371995 100644 --- a/test/components/structures/ThreadView-test.tsx +++ b/test/components/structures/ThreadView-test.tsx @@ -108,6 +108,7 @@ describe("ThreadView", () => { stubClient(); mockPlatformPeg(); mockClient = mocked(MatrixClientPeg.get()); + jest.spyOn(mockClient, "supportsExperimentalThreads").mockReturnValue(true); room = new Room(ROOM_ID, mockClient, mockClient.getUserId() ?? "", { pendingEventOrdering: PendingEventOrdering.Detached,